Core Characteristics:

  • Structural Versatility: Integrate rigid sections for component mounting and flexible segments for bending, folding or twisting. They adapt to compact or irregular device spaces without compromising connection stability.
  • Reliable Connectivity: Eliminate the need for connectors or wires between rigid parts, reducing assembly errors and failure risks. The integrated structure ensures consistent signal transmission even in dynamic environments.
  • Space & Weight Optimization: Replace bulky rigid PCB assemblies with streamlined designs. They save up to 50% of installation space and reduce overall device weight, ideal for portable or miniaturized products.
  • Enhanced Durability: Flexible layers resist vibration, shock and repeated bending, extending product lifespan. Rigid areas provide robust support for heavy components like chips or capacitors.
  • Improved Signal Integrity: Minimize signal loss and electromagnetic interference (EMI) through shortened interconnections. The design maintains signal stability in high-frequency or high-speed applications.


How can we star our project?

Design File Requirements: We utilize RS-274X Gerber files and NC Drill files for all custom orders.

Please make sure your submission includes:
• Copper Layers: All signal and plane layers for both rigid and flex regions.
• Solder Mask: Top and bottom solder mask layers.
• Silk Screen: Component designators and assembly notes.
• Mechanical Layers: Board outline, tooling holes, and keep-out zones.
• Drill Files: Excellon format for plated and non-plated holes.
• Stack-up Info: A detailed layer stack-up drawing (Gerber or PDF) showing the flex/rigid transitions and material types.
• Impedance Spec: If impedance control is required.
